Output 4223098d73623a789622d3f1a3563683cec6e25842e4831be0270949ff8ea411:3

value
105770000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4689cfd778f93d9c18294d85705ddf234dfa5edc OP_EQUAL
address
387zKJtgcxBmkP1ULo9GmSYw5jE9o3yJ3S
transaction
4223098d73623a789622d3f1a3563683cec6e25842e4831be0270949ff8ea411
spent
true